    6, RYDES CLOSE, WOKING, GU22 9JJ

    This flat/maisonette leasehold property on Rydes Close last sold in February 2018 for £283,000. Based on price growth in the GU22 district since then, its estimated current value is £273,869 — placing it in the 43rd percentile nationally and the 21st percentile within GU22. The property covers 56 m² (603 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£4,891 per m². The EPC rating is C, with a potential rating of C.

    District Context — GU22

    GU22 covers Woking and surrounding areas in Surrey, positioned between London and the Hampshire border. It is an established commuter-belt location with good transport links, attracting professional households and families seeking suburban living.
